前端图片压缩的秘诀:优化网站性能和用户体验
2023-11-03 00:25:01
在现代网络时代,图片已成为数字通信中不可或缺的一部分。然而,随着设备拍照功能的不断提升,图片的体积也随之膨胀,给网站性能和用户体验带来了严峻挑战。前端图片压缩技术应运而生,成为解决这一难题的利器。
前端图片压缩的迫切需要
试想一下,当用户打开一个图片密集的网页时,如果每张图片动辄5、6MB,整个页面加载将变得异常缓慢,甚至导致浏览器崩溃。这不仅会损害用户体验,还会降低网站在搜索引擎中的排名(SEO)。因此,对于追求高性能、流畅用户体验的网站而言,前端图片压缩至关重要。
前端图片压缩的利好
通过对图片进行前端压缩,我们可以大幅减小图片体积,在不影响视觉质量的前提下,优化网站性能,提高用户体验。具体而言,前端图片压缩可以带来以下好处:
- 提升页面加载速度: 减小图片体积可显著加快页面加载速度,让用户更快地看到网页内容。
- 降低流量消耗: 压缩图片可有效减少数据传输量,降低流量消耗,尤其是在移动设备上尤为重要。
- 改善用户体验: 页面加载速度的提升和流量消耗的降低共同改善了用户体验,让用户在浏览网页时更加流畅、舒适。
- 提升SEO排名: 页面加载速度是Google等搜索引擎排名算法的重要因素。通过前端图片压缩,我们可以优化页面加载速度,从而提升网站在搜索结果中的排名。
前端图片压缩技术
目前,前端图片压缩主要有两种技术:有损压缩和无损压缩。
有损压缩: 这种技术通过丢弃图像中不必要的细节来减小文件大小,从而达到压缩的目的。有损压缩可以大幅减小图片体积,但会轻微影响图像质量。
无损压缩: 无损压缩技术通过重新排列和优化图像数据来减小文件大小,不会丢失任何图像细节。无损压缩后的图片质量与原图完全相同,但压缩效果不如有损压缩。
在实际应用中,我们可以根据不同的需求选择合适的压缩技术。例如,对于视觉质量要求较高的图片,如艺术品或产品展示图,可以选择无损压缩;而对于需要大幅减小文件大小的图片,如缩略图或社交媒体分享图,可以选择有损压缩。
前端图片压缩工具
目前,有很多优秀的第三方前端图片压缩工具可供选择,例如:
- TinyPNG: 一款免费且易用的在线图片压缩工具,支持有损和无损压缩。
- ImageOptim: 一款macOS上的图片压缩工具,支持批量压缩和多种压缩算法。
- Kraken.io: 一款提供API和CLI工具的图片压缩服务,支持有损和无损压缩。
这些工具可以方便地集成到前端开发流程中,帮助开发者快速、高效地对图片进行压缩。
总结
前端图片压缩是一种强大的技术,可以显著提升网站性能、改善用户体验和优化SEO排名。通过了解不同的压缩技术、选择合适的压缩工具并将其集成到开发流程中,开发者可以充分发挥前端图片压缩的优势,打造更加高效、流畅且用户友好的网站。